# coding: utf-8
# -------------------------------------------------------------------------
# Copyright (c) Microsoft Corporation. All rights reserved.
# Licensed under the MIT License. See License.txt in the project root for
# license information.
# --------------------------------------------------------------------------
# Current Operation Coverage:
# PrivateLinkResources: 2/2
# PrivateEndpointConnections: 4/4
import unittest
import azure.mgmt.cosmosdb
from devtools_testutils import AzureMgmtTestCase, RandomNameResourceGroupPreparer, ResourceGroupPreparer
AZURE_LOCATION = "eastus"
class MgmtCosmosDBTest(AzureMgmtTestCase):
def setUp(self):
super(MgmtCosmosDBTest, self).setUp()
self.mgmt_client = self.create_mgmt_client(azure.mgmt.cosmosdb.CosmosDBManagementClient)
if self.is_live:
import azure.mgmt.network as az_network
self.network_client = self.create_mgmt_client(az_network.NetworkManagementClient)
def create_virtual_network(self, group_name, location, network_name, subnet_name):
azure_operation_poller = self.network_client.virtual_networks.begin_create_or_update(
group_name,
network_name,
{"location": location, "address_space": {"address_prefixes": ["10.0.0.0/16"]}},
)
result_create = azure_operation_poller.result()
async_subnet_creation = self.network_client.subnets.begin_create_or_update(
group_name,
network_name,
subnet_name,
{
"address_prefix": "10.0.0.0/24",
"delegations": [],
"private_endpoint_network_policies": "Disabled",
"private_link_service_network_policies": "Disabled",
},
)
subnet_info = async_subnet_creation.result()
return subnet_info
def create_private_endpoint(
self,
subscription_id,
group_name,
network_name,
subnet_name,
database_account_name,
private_endpoint_name,
endpoint_name,
):
BODY = {
"location": AZURE_LOCATION,
"private_link_service_connections": [
{
"name": endpoint_name,
"private_link_service_id": "/subscriptions/"
+ subscription_id
+ "/resourceGroups/"
+ group_name
+ "/providers/Microsoft.DocumentDB/databaseAccounts/"
+ database_account_name,
"group_ids": ["Sql"],
}
],
"subnet": {
"id": "/subscriptions/"
+ subscription_id
+ "/resourceGroups/"
+ group_name
+ "/providers/Microsoft.Network/virtualNetworks/"
+ network_name
+ "/subnets/"
+ subnet_name
},
}
result = self.network_client.private_endpoints.begin_create_or_update(
resource_group_name=group_name, private_endpoint_name=private_endpoint_name, parameters=BODY
)
result = result.result()
@unittest.skip("hard to test")
@ResourceGroupPreparer(location=AZURE_LOCATION)
def test_endpoint(self, resource_group):
SUBSCRIPTION_ID = self.settings.SUBSCRIPTION_ID
RESOURCE_GROUP = resource_group.name
ACCOUNT_NAME = "myaccountxxyyzzz"
DATABASE_NAME = "myDatabase"
NETWORK_NAME = "myNetwork"
SUBNET_NAME = "mysubnet"
ENDPOINT_NAME = "myEndpoint"
PRIVATE_ENDPOINT_CONNECTION_NAME = PRIVATE_ENDPOINT_NAME = "myPrivateEndpoint"
GROUP_NAME = "Sql"
# --------------------------------------------------------------------------
# /DatabaseAccounts/put/CosmosDBDatabaseAccountCreateMin[put]
# --------------------------------------------------------------------------
BODY = {
"location": AZURE_LOCATION,
"kind": "GlobalDocumentDB",
"database_account_offer_type": "Standard",
"locations": [{"location_name": "eastus", "is_zone_redundant": False, "failover_priority": "0"}],
"api_properties": {},
}
result = self.mgmt_client.database_accounts.begin_create_or_update(
resource_group_name=RESOURCE_GROUP, account_name=ACCOUNT_NAME, create_update_parameters=BODY
)
result = result.result()
if self.is_live:
self.create_virtual_network(RESOURCE_GROUP, AZURE_LOCATION, NETWORK_NAME, SUBNET_NAME)
self.create_private_endpoint(
SUBSCRIPTION_ID,
RESOURCE_GROUP,
NETWORK_NAME,
SUBNET_NAME,
ACCOUNT_NAME,
PRIVATE_ENDPOINT_NAME,
ENDPOINT_NAME,
)
# --------------------------------------------------------------------------
# /PrivateEndpointConnections/put/Approve or reject a private endpoint connection with a given name.[put]
# --------------------------------------------------------------------------
BODY = {
"private_endpoint": {
"id": "/subscriptions/"
+ SUBSCRIPTION_ID
+ "/resourceGroups/"
+ RESOURCE_GROUP
+ "/providers/Microsoft.Network/privateEndpoints/"
+ PRIVATE_ENDPOINT_CONNECTION_NAME
},
"private_link_service_connection_state": {"status": "Approved", "description": "You are approved!"},
"group_id": "Sql",
"provisioning_state": "Succeeded",
}
result = self.mgmt_client.private_endpoint_connections.begin_create_or_update(
resource_group_name=RESOURCE_GROUP,
account_name=ACCOUNT_NAME,
private_endpoint_connection_name=PRIVATE_ENDPOINT_CONNECTION_NAME,
parameters=BODY,
)
result = result.result()
# --------------------------------------------------------------------------
# /PrivateEndpointConnections/get/Gets private endpoint connection.[get]
# --------------------------------------------------------------------------
result = self.mgmt_client.private_endpoint_connections.get(
resource_group_name=RESOURCE_GROUP,
account_name=ACCOUNT_NAME,
private_endpoint_connection_name=PRIVATE_ENDPOINT_CONNECTION_NAME,
)
# --------------------------------------------------------------------------
# /PrivateEndpointConnections/get/Gets private endpoint connection.[get]
# --------------------------------------------------------------------------
result = self.mgmt_client.private_endpoint_connections.list_by_database_account(
resource_group_name=RESOURCE_GROUP, account_name=ACCOUNT_NAME
)
# --------------------------------------------------------------------------
# /PrivateLinkResources/get/Gets private endpoint connection.[get]
# --------------------------------------------------------------------------
result = self.mgmt_client.private_link_resources.get(
resource_group_name=RESOURCE_GROUP, account_name=ACCOUNT_NAME, group_name=GROUP_NAME
)
# --------------------------------------------------------------------------
# /PrivateLinkResources/get/Gets private endpoint connection.[get]
# --------------------------------------------------------------------------
result = self.mgmt_client.private_link_resources.list_by_database_account(
resource_group_name=RESOURCE_GROUP, account_name=ACCOUNT_NAME
)
# --------------------------------------------------------------------------
# /PrivateEndpointConnections/delete/Deletes a private endpoint connection with a given name.[delete]
# --------------------------------------------------------------------------
result = self.mgmt_client.private_endpoint_connections.begin_delete(
resource_group_name=RESOURCE_GROUP,
account_name=ACCOUNT_NAME,
private_endpoint_connection_name=PRIVATE_ENDPOINT_CONNECTION_NAME,
)
result = result.result()
# --------------------------------------------------------------------------
# /DatabaseAccounts/delete/CosmosDBDatabaseAccountDelete[delete]
# --------------------------------------------------------------------------
result = self.mgmt_client.database_accounts.begin_delete(
resource_group_name=RESOURCE_GROUP, account_name=ACCOUNT_NAME
)
result = result.result()
